Getting Started with 3D Animation: Top Software Choices for Beginners

**Introduction**

In today's dynamic digital landscape, 3D animation has become an integral part of various industries, ranging from entertainment to marketing, education, and beyond. Whether you aspire to create captivating characters, breathtaking visual effects, or immersive architectural walkthroughs, getting started with 3D animation is an exciting journey. As a beginner, choosing the right software can make all the difference in your learning curve. In this blog, we'll explore some of the best 3D animation software for beginners.

3d Animation Software

**1. Blender**

Blender stands out as one of the most popular and accessible 3D animation software options for beginners. This open-source software offers a robust set of tools for modeling, texturing, lighting, and animation. Despite its free availability, Blender rivals many paid software in terms of capabilities. Its user-friendly interface and active community ensure that beginners can find plenty of tutorials and support as they embark on their 3D animation journey.

**2. Autodesk Maya**

Autodesk Maya is a powerhouse in the world of 3D animation, widely used in the film and game industries. While it may seem a bit overwhelming at first due to its extensive feature set, Maya offers an intuitive interface for beginners to grasp the basics. With tools for character rigging, fluid simulations, and advanced rendering, this software can help beginners evolve into professional animators over time.

**3. Cinema 4D**

Cinema 4D boasts a user-friendly and intuitive interface, making it an excellent choice for beginners. Its powerful motion graphics capabilities set it apart, and its learning curve is relatively gentle compared to some other software. Cinema 4D's "MoGraph" toolset is particularly well-regarded, enabling users to create intricate animations with ease.

**4. Daz Studio**

For beginners who are more inclined towards character animation and storytelling, Daz Studio provides a unique entry point. This software comes with a library of pre-made characters, props, and environments, simplifying the initial stages of 3D animation. While it might not offer the same depth as other software options, Daz Studio is perfect for those who want to dive into animation without spending too much time on complex modeling.

**5. Autodesk 3ds Max**

3ds Max is another offering from Autodesk that focuses on modeling, rendering, and animation. While it has a steeper learning curve compared to some other options on this list, its extensive toolset and capabilities make it a favorite among professionals. Beginners willing to invest time in learning the intricacies of 3ds Max can unlock a world of possibilities in 3D animation.
